While August and Lili searched for the Ikelos Familia's hideout, the Denatus was already in full session.

The Gods looked around the grand hall.

Hestia appeared radiant and lively, while Ishtar seemed intensely resentful.

Rumors had spread overnight. Everyone in the room knew that a certain Goddess of Beauty had been humiliated and had her territory attacked. Ishtar didn't look hurt on the outside, but her attitude was full of spite.

"Are there any objections to the ruling?" Ganesha addressed the room.

Because a rogue assassin had pulled two Familias into a street fight, the Guild gave a light penalty. It was just a small fine to cover the damages.

"None," Ishtar muttered, turning her head away. She forced herself to swallow her anger, having no grounds to stand on.

"I have no objections either," Hestia said, stepping up.

She still came out ahead. She had to pay a small fine for property damage, but Ishtar was ordered to pay her for emotional damage. That money alone could buy several new houses.

"Good." Ganesha nodded.

With both sides accepting the penalty, the matter was settled.

Loki and a few other Gods were already getting excited. Loki had three new Level 2 members in her Familia, and she wanted to make sure they got good aliases before anyone else suggested something silly.

"Moving on to the main agenda," Ganesha announced. "Which of your children reached Level 2?"

Giving an alias to a Level 2 Adventurer was the main event at the Denatus.

"I'll go first!" Hestia cheered. "My child, Liliruca Arde. She leveled up yesterday!"

The room fell silent. The other Gods were surprised. They hadn't realized that the Hestia Familia already had two Level 2s.

"HEY, SHRIMP, THAT'S PUSHING IT," Loki frowned, pausing her own naming plans. "Wasn't that girl from the Soma Familia? She leveled up that fast right after converting?"

It didn't add up... A Falna transfer didn't give free stats.

To Loki, the Pallum hadn't fought in any big battles or done anything special. How did she reach Level 2 so quickly?

"Hmph. You just don't get it do you..."

Hestia crossed her arms, tipping her chin up. "My child overcame a divine trial!"

She enjoyed her moment of pride.

"Soma, look at her. She needs to be humbled," Loki grumbled. Hestia's confidence had grown a lot since she recruited August. Loki really wanted to punch her.

Soma, sitting quietly in the corner, noticed the attention shift his way.

"Hestia is telling the truth," Soma said calmly. "That child did overcome a trial. A divine trial."

She had truly passed the trial he set for his Familia. It was what he had hoped for. He saw her potential, but he also felt the pain of losing her. In a way, he knew he had let her go first.

"Huh. That's rare," Loki muttered. She didn't expect Soma to admit fault. He usually just sat in silence and brewed his wine.

"Anyway, I'm keeping it simple," Hestia declared. "Her alias is Little Light!"

It was a simple name. It was the kind of name that made the other Gods want to tease whoever came up with it.

"Ah, I think 'Muscle Pill' sounds way better."

"No, 'Backstage Pendant' fits her more!"

As usual, the room filled with terrible and embarrassing title suggestions.

"..." Hestia bristled.

"Hey, you idiots!" she roared at the instigators. "DON'T RUIN THIS FOR HER!"

She picked a simple name to avoid this type of chaos. At least it wasn't embarrassing. With Hestia standing her ground and Soma quietly agreeing, Lili's alias was set: Little Light.

It was simple, but it suited her perfectly.

"Now, moving on to city operations," Ganesha announced, pulling out a stack of proposals drafted by his Familia.

Every three months, the Gods reviewed Orario's infrastructure and patrols. These meetings decided territory and profits.

"Hold on." A loud male voice thundered through the room.

A God with a laurel wreath and traditional Greek robes stood up.

"Apollo? What is it?" Ganesha stopped, wondering what Apollo was up to.

"HESTIA. I CHALLENGE YOU TO A DUEL!" Apollo ripped off his glove and threw it directly at Hestia's face.

"What?" Hestia stared blankly.

The rest of the council fell dead silent.

Then chaos broke out. The excitement was real. Everyone knew August was incredibly strong, and nobody wanted to fight him. But Apollo had just issued a challenge.

"Oho! Apollo, you madman!"

"He really did it!"

"Are we getting a War Game??"

The Gods started shouting. All they wanted was a fight. Let them battle it out!!

"Haahh? Did you fall and crack your skull?" Hestia scowled. "Are you trying to steal my August?"

With her Familia's strength, she could wipe out his whole compound before lunchtime.

"Who wants him? He's old," Apollo sneered, waving a hand in disgust. "I want your two newest recruits. Those adorable little sisters."

He wasn't after the monster rookie. He wanted Yui and Ui Hirasawa.

"WHAT?" Hestia gaped. "Yui and Ui?"

She thought he was after Lili. But the twins? They were inexperienced and had never even entered the Dungeon. To the other Gods, they were just there for show. Was he crazy?

But Hestia knew not to underestimate Apollo. He was clever.

"Apollo, those girls are outsiders. The Guild recognizes them as novices. They haven't even registered a Dungeon dive yet. Under the rookie protection pact, you can't just snatch them."

The Gods had agreed not to steal new recruits before they had a chance to grow.

"I know. But that protection is voided if a formal War Game or a faction duel is declared," Apollo grinned.

He was twisting the rules to get what he wanted. The idea of taking the twins thrilled him. Hestia groaned. Dealing with his obsession was a huge headache.

"Therefore, I challenge you to a proxy duel," Apollo declared loudly. "A clash strictly limited to swords and magic."

The room let out a collective groan of disappointment.

"Cheapskate."

"Yeah, I thought we were getting a full-scale siege!"

"Swords and magic? That's it?"

It was just a regular melee fight. They had hoped Apollo would take on August's modern weapons, leading to a huge battle. That would have been a show. Instead, Apollo set things up to suit himself.

"Are you kidding me?" Hestia snapped. "Why would I take a rigged fight?"

Apollo was trying to put her at a disadvantage. Swords and magic? August didn't use a sword or practice normal magic. No guns meant fighting on Apollo's terms. She wanted to leap across the table and punch him.

"My Familia only has two people who can even cast, and nobody uses a sword. There's nothing in this for me. I refuse."

"Are you scared, Hestia?" Ishtar chimed in.

She still wanted payback after being embarrassed in the Pleasure Quarter. This was her chance to make things worse for Hestia.

"Your boy already has the reputation of a monster rookie. If he backs down from a simple duel, how will he ever show his face in this city?" Ishtar pushed her closer to the fire.

"..." Hestia clenched her teeth.

Ishtar was clearly siding with Apollo just to stir things up...

Hestia ignored her and turned back to Apollo. "And if I win? What's the payout?"

She wasn't opposed to the fight. She folded her arms, determined not to let him attempt to take her children without risking something himself.

The other Gods nodded in agreement. A duel needed a proper wager.

"Name your price," Apollo said easily. "If I win, I take the sisters."

Hestia was surprised he gave her a blank check.

"Of course, 'swords and magic' is just the theme," Apollo continued, addressing the room to build momentum. "I want to see a grand spectacle. I invite all of you to participate and see what kind of entertainment we can forge under these rules. We need to make this a true event."

He wasn't about to let his reputation suffer by fighting a small, private battle. He wanted a big win. But the main rule stayed: only blades and spells.

The Gods murmured their approval.

Apollo might be a schemer, but he knew how to throw a party. He covered up his unfair duel by making it a city-wide festival.

Hestia watched as Apollo played the crowd. He was clever and had trapped her.

But then she remembered August's magic abilities and his tactical skills. Even without guns, they still had options.

"Fine. It's a deal. I accept the duel."

Hestia knew she couldn't back out without seeming weak. Besides, getting to name her own reward if she won was too good to refuse.

The Denatus cheered. The game was on.
